For the 2026 school year, there are 3 private elementary schools serving 636 students in 46226, IN.
The top-ranked private elementary school in 46226, IN is Saint Lawrence Catholic School.
The average acceptance rate is 89%, which is higher than the Indiana private elementary school average acceptance rate of 83%.
